Why should we only breathe through nose

Because the hair present inside our nose filter the air that we breathe and avoid dust particles coming in contact with respiratory system

Because while breathing through our nose, thanks to the hair we have around our nostrill walls, air is purified which maintains our lungs cleaner and healthier. When we breathe through our mouth, air is not purified so dust goes in which can cause damage to our throat and lungs.
